Kim Yeji: The Paris Olympics’ coolest athlete and a South Korean superstar
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



Kim Yeji is a South Korean athlete who has gained superstar status for her impressive performance at the Paris Olympics. She has been dubbed as the coolest athlete of the event, capturing the attention of fans worldwide with her skill and charm. Yeji’s success at the Olympics has solidified her reputation as a rising star in the world of sports.

Two Georgia football commits among highest risers in recruiting rankings

by My News Wave
19 July 2025
0

Rivals released their top 300 rankings for the class of 2026, highlighting significant rises for Georgia Bulldogs commits Craig Dandridge and Ekene Ogboko, with Dandridge climbing from No. 236 to No. 76 and Ogboko from No. 106 to No. 59. Despite these gains, Georgia's recruiting class remains ranked No. 2 nationally and No. 1 in the SEC after losing some five-star prospects. Writer proposes Lakers trade for former Defensive Player of the Year

by My News Wave
19 July 2025
0

The Los Angeles Lakers are seeking to enhance their backcourt defense and may pursue a trade for Marcus Smart, a veteran guard and former Defensive Player of the Year, despite concerns over his injury history. A proposed deal involves sending Gabe Vincent, Maxi Kleber, and a 2032 second-round pick to the Wizards, as Smart could provide valuable playoff experience and defensive prowess for the team.
